Definition

To inflict torture or corporal punishment on someone.

writtenother

How it's used

This term is formal and carries a heavy, historical, or legalistic weight. It is rarely used in casual conversation unless discussing historical dramas, crime reports, or fictional narratives. Unlike more common verbs, it functions as a compound noun phrase that describes the act of inflicting physical punishment.

Common mistake

Do not confuse this with general physical punishment like 體罰, which is typically used for school or domestic discipline. Using 用刑 in a casual context sounds overly dramatic or archaic.
